Shlomo Katz was born into a family of musicians. This rich musical heritage goes back many generations including his father, master musician and chazzan, Avshalom Katz. Shlomo was born in New Jersey but grew up in Raanana, Israel. From his youth, he has sung in choirs, on television and demonstrated his of love music and passion for Torah. Trained in violin for seven years, he became a top student of guitar under the tutelage of a master teacher. He is a prolific composer of beautiful music, both solo and in collaboration with his brother, Eitan, Yehuda Solomon and Chaim David. Shlomo continues to tour and perform throughout Israel as well as the United States. His performances lift the crowd to the heights of ecstatic devotion, leaving one moved, inspired, transformed and hungry for more. There is no higher praise.
